Lindlöven wins derby against Surahammar 5–0

Lindlöven crushed Surahammar 5–0 in the Bergslagen derby in Hockeyettan Norra. Johannes Jämsén scored a hattrick in the away game at XLNT AKUSTIK Arena.

Lindlöven continued its dominance over Surahammar by winning the latest derby 5–0. Before Wednesday's match, the team had already secured five straight victories against their rivals in Hockeyettan Norra. The win came after a goalless first period, followed by 4–0 in the second and 1–0 in the third, at the away venue XLNT AKUSTIK Arena.

Johannes Jämsén was the match's standout player with a hattrick, contributing to the convincing victory. The derby is part of the Bergslagen rivalry and highlights Lindlövans strong form specifically against Surahammar.
